Germany`s import trend for sorbitan monostearate showed a notable growth rate of 18.62% from 2023 to 2024, with a compound annual growth rate (CAGR) of 6.44% for the period 2020-2024. This increase can be attributed to a shift in demand towards specialty ingredients in the food and cosmetic industries, reflecting market stability and evolving consumer preferences.

In Germany, the use of sorbitan monostearate falls under the regulation of the European Union`s food additives legislation. The European Food Safety Authority (EFSA) has approved sorbitan monostearate as a safe food additive with the specified maximum permitted levels. The German Federal Institute for Risk Assessment (BfR) monitors and evaluates the safety of food additives, including sorbitan monostearate, to ensure compliance with EU regulations. The German government implements strict labeling requirements for food products containing sorbitan monostearate to inform consumers of its presence. Additionally, Germany follows the EU`s stringent regulations on the use of food additives, including sorbitan monostearate, to protect public health and maintain food safety standards. Companies operating in the German sorbitan monostearate market must adhere to these government policies to ensure regulatory compliance.
